Job Overview The Investigations Specialist conducts investigations using databases to locate individuals and businesses for service of process. Communicate investigation findings to co-workers and customers to advise on the next steps of an order. This role is part of the Investigations Team to achieve daily goals in a fast-paced office environment. This position is remote but located in Montana.
Key Responsibilities
Conduct investigations to locate individuals and businesses by reviewing findings for the subject of service of process and cross referencing previous aspects of an order.
Communicate findings to customers and co-workers as needed.
Answer investigations related phone calls and emails.
Update procedural documents and review existing procedures.
Qualifications
High School Diploma or GED and at least 6 months of related experience required.
Experience in an office environment and/or customer facing position preferred.
Ability to work remotely with strong work ethic.
Reliable with ability to maintain high levels of confidentiality with privileged information.
Excellent interpersonal skills with ability to effectively communicate with peers.
Openness to learning new things and responding positively to feedback.
Technical savvy, including experience with Microsoft Office Suite and ability to learn new systems.
